Transaction 14250d9137c781028a164f346a2b15f3e77e321683232236e1fd90e348e178da
4 Input
2 Outputs
- 14250d9137c781028a164f346a2b15f3e77e321683232236e1fd90e348e178da:0
- 14250d9137c781028a164f346a2b15f3e77e321683232236e1fd90e348e178da:1
value 15000000
address 1EcMhJ8gvaqYyXQsYvJiH3fyah7yvwUxrT
value 50738323
address 3BMEXwk4LPpPYK7AFybdaL5KeCRPdYbYFy